About The Position

The Office Coordinator provides comprehensive and confidential administrative support to the Corps Officer and County Coordinator Officer. Supports and enables senior leadership to advance the organization’s missions and goals. Coordinates efficient execution of administrative duties to achieve objectives and maintain excellence.

Requirements

  • High School diploma or GED equivalent.
  • 2 years’ experience in an administrative assistant or secretarial position.
  • Experience with a computer-based work environment and an excellent working knowledge of Word, excel, Microsoft, Gloo App, CMS, internet, etc.

Nice To Haves

  • Knowledge and experience in Windows 365, Canva, SharePoint, Gloo app and church presentation software preferred.
  • Spanish language helpful.
  • Ability to articulate thoughts and ideas effectively.
  • Exceptional flexibility and ability to work on multiple projects or tasks simultaneously.
  • Attention to detail, creative problem-solving, and conflict resolution skills.
  • Demonstrated ability to handle confidential matters.
  • Support the mission of The Salvation Army

Responsibilities

  • Provide administrative support, managing information, resources and staff as assigned.
  • Schedule, coordinate, and attend both internal and external meetings in support of Leadership team members as requested.
  • Maintain the Officers’ calendars, SharePoint calendars including church calendars and room and vehicle reservations.
  • Coordinate Advisory Council and Director’s team meetings and provide support with agendas and minutes.
  • Research/schedule travel arrangements for team members as requested.
  • Prepare packets, reports and documents for meetings, programs, and activities as requested by the Officers.
  • Prepare expense reports and associated receipts and documents.
  • Prepare documents, letters, and digital assets for worship services, and other special events.
  • Manages congregation software/database.
  • Assure proper resources are assigned to maintain cleanliness of administrative work and conference spaces.
  • Oversee upkeep (including supplies) and maintenance on resource room equipment, including copiers, laminator, postage machine, etc.
  • Assign and manage proper handling of all postage services, both incoming and outgoing, including distribution and collection.
  • Train staff on new programs/office tools to ensure efficiency throughout the corps.
  • Exhibit professional behavior, maintaining a high level of confidentiality in all areas, and always promote a positive and professional working relationship with the public, business community, and The Salvation Army Officers and staff.
  • Driving is an essential role of the position.
  • All other duties as assigned.
